This petition has been filed to enlarge the petitioner on bail in C.C No. 322 of 2021, pending on the file of the II Additional Special Court, Exclusive Trial of NDPS Cases, Chennai, in Crime No. 322 of 2021 on the file of the respondent police.

2. The case of the prosecution is that, based on the secret information about the illegal transportation of Narcotic substance, the respondent police went to the scene of occurrence on suspicion they caught hold the accused persons and found in possession of 11700 Nitravit Tablets, 1430 Tydol tablets and 2 Kilograms of Ganja. Hence the case.

3. The learned counsel for the petitioner submits based the petitioner has been implicated in this case and for the past three years the petitioner is in custody and investigation has been completed in this case. Hence, he prayed to allow this petition.

4. The learned Government Advocate (Crl. side) submits that contraband seized from the petitioner is commercial quantity. Hence, he raised objection to grant bail.

5. Considering the facts and circumstances of the case and the contraband seized from the petitioner is commercial quantity. Hence, I am not inclined to allow this petition. Further, the Trial Court is directed to complete the Trial as expeditiously as possible. Accordingly, this petition is dismissed.
